Baby Boomers
A demographic group defined as individuals born between 1946 and 1964, known for being the generation born post-World War II during a marked increase in birth rates.
Purchasing Power
The financial ability to buy products and services, often linked to the amount of money an individual or population has.
Median Purchasing
The median level of expenditure on goods and services by a designated group or area, serving as a central tendency measure of consumption.
Poorest 25 Percent
The segment of a population that falls within the lowest quarter in terms of income level, often highlighted in discussions of economic inequality.
